Hampton Inn & Suites Alexandria Old Town Area South is a lodging, located at 5821 Richmond Hwy, Alexandria, VA 22303, USA. They can be contacted via phone at +1 703-329-1400, visit their website hamptoninn3.hilton.com for more detailed information.
